Science Safety
Teaching, Learning, and Practicing Science Safely means that before you do an experiment, demonstration or activity...
- YOU KNOW the hazards.
- YOU KNOW the worst things that could happen.
- YOU KNOW what to do and how to do it if they should happen.
- YOU KNOW and use the prudent practices, protective facilities, and protective equipment needed to minimize the risks.
There is more to lab safety than just labs.
Our lives are filled with hazards. When we Teach, Learn, and Practice Science Safely students and employees...
- Learn to care about their health and safety.
- Learn to identify life's hazards and how to protect themselves.
- Create a safer and healthier learning and working environment.
- Live safer, healthier, longer lives.
